Transaction 64ec34343216e12499dd34d51ed01a772524e342f2dcfc84fbd9e2a1e2f40e0c

1 Input
2 Outputs
  • 64ec34343216e12499dd34d51ed01a772524e342f2dcfc84fbd9e2a1e2f40e0c:0
  • value  2512323
    address  38eu3NzRdk6cgKcNC3gviT8zud6gH3E13D
  • 64ec34343216e12499dd34d51ed01a772524e342f2dcfc84fbd9e2a1e2f40e0c:1
  • value  84954592
    address  1DzTokGT3k7nNAGZ4fJCtnKFfsapKNypPn